Output 8b62e153d3bfaf2be9848b216c9537264736f770c56cdc922ea83712af344226:0

value
2879988430
script pubkey
OP_HASH160 OP_PUSHBYTES_20 118479e4737d042e6f851b112dc117a184863a29 OP_EQUAL
address
2MtqrB9anuDQ1Dx6r7TZee9emnhGkdZkJpj
transaction
8b62e153d3bfaf2be9848b216c9537264736f770c56cdc922ea83712af344226